                  Wow, Bangladesh get their first win over Pakistan. Given their history, I'd imagine there's a fair amount of feeling there.

                  Pakistan started day 5 at 23/1, trailing by about 70 odd, and barely even made Bangladesh bat again (they ended up needing to chase 30). I was sure that was going to meander to a dull draw.

                                          Controversial non run-out of Amelia Kerr will be in the news - run out trying to sneak a 2nd when umpire had passed cap to bowler making it a dead ball. She was out very soon after anyway so no real difference to the game.
